Christmas at Highclere Castle
A behind-the-scenes look at life in Highclere Castle - the setting of the popular television series and film Downton Abbey - as they deck their halls and prepare to celebrate Christmas in their own unique way. The programme follows the small team of dedicated staff who are tasked with creating seasonal cheer in the castle, as they race to get everything prepared in time to welcome small groups of guests for guided tours and tea, as well as a virtual gin cocktail party hosted by the Earl and Countess of Carnarvon.

Christmas at Warwick Castle
In the second programme following life at Warwick Castle during the festive period, 27-year-old historian Melissa Perry helps decorate the castle's historic Daisy sleigh and keeps spirits up with tales of Christmas past, while operations director Liam Bartlett prepares the castle's ice rink, hoping the 93,000 litres of water the local fire brigade pump into the ice rink will freeze in time for the grand December opening.
